Breeding Readiness

Kuhli Loaches are notoriously difficult to breed in captivity, and successful spawning in a home aquarium remains relatively uncommon even among experienced fishkeepers. Understanding the conditions required for breeding readiness is the essential first step for anyone attempting to breed this species. Loaches should be fully mature adults of at least two years of age, in excellent health, and well-established in a stable, comfortable environment before any breeding attempts are considered.

Sexing Kuhli Loaches is challenging under normal circumstances, as males and females are visually similar for most of the year. When females are gravid, or carrying eggs, their bodies become noticeably plumper, particularly in the abdominal region, and the greenish tint of the developing eggs may be visible through the translucent skin of the belly. Males tend to remain slimmer and may have slightly more developed pectoral fins, though this difference is subtle.

A breeding group should consist of at least six to eight healthy adults to increase the chances of having both sexes represented and to encourage the social dynamics that appear to play a role in triggering spawning behavior. Kuhli Loaches kept in pairs or very small groups rarely show any reproductive behavior, reinforcing the importance of group size for this highly social species.

Before attempting to induce spawning, ensure that all prospective breeders have been conditioned with a high-protein diet for several weeks. Frequent offerings of live or frozen bloodworms, brine shrimp, daphnia, and tubifex worms help the females develop eggs and bring the entire group into peak reproductive condition. Well-conditioned loaches are more responsive to spawning triggers and produce healthier, more viable eggs.

Spawning Conditions & Triggers

In the wild, Kuhli Loach spawning is believed to be triggered by seasonal changes, particularly the onset of the rainy season with its associated drop in barometric pressure, increase in water volume, and slight reduction in water temperature and hardness. Replicating these environmental cues in the home aquarium is the most reliable approach to inducing spawning behavior.

Begin by performing a series of large, cool water changes over several days, replacing twenty-five to thirty percent of the tank volume with water that is a few degrees cooler and slightly softer than the existing tank water. This simulates the influx of fresh rainwater that Kuhli Loaches experience in their native Southeast Asian streams and rivers. Lowering the water level by an inch or two and then gradually refilling can further mimic natural flood cycles.

Reducing the photoperiod and dimming the lighting can also help trigger spawning. In nature, the rainy season brings increased cloud cover and reduced daylight, and replicating this in the aquarium by shortening the light cycle or reducing intensity may contribute to the hormonal changes that precede spawning. Dense floating plants can help create the subdued lighting conditions that seem to encourage reproductive activity.

Spawning in Kuhli Loaches typically occurs during the nighttime hours and may go unnoticed unless the keeper is specifically watching for it. The spawning act involves the male and female swimming together near the surface, often among floating plants, where the female releases adhesive eggs that stick to plant roots and leaves. The eggs are small, round, and greenish in color. If you find eggs scattered among floating plants in the morning, spawning has likely occurred overnight.

Egg Care & Incubation

Once eggs are discovered, they should be carefully removed from the main tank along with the plant material they are attached to and transferred to a dedicated hatching tank. This step is critical because adult Kuhli Loaches and all other tank inhabitants will consume the eggs if they are left in the community environment. There is no parental care in this species, and the adults make no distinction between eggs and food.

The hatching tank should be small, five to ten gallons, with very gentle sponge filtration, a heater set to 80 degrees Fahrenheit, and dim lighting. The water should match the parameters of the spawning tank as closely as possible to avoid shocking the developing embryos. Add a few drops of a fungus inhibitor safe for egg incubation, or place several Indian almond leaves in the tank to provide natural antifungal tannins.

Monitor the eggs closely over the next 24 to 48 hours. Fertilized eggs will remain translucent with a greenish hue and will gradually show signs of embryo development as dark spots become visible within the egg capsule. Unfertilized eggs will turn opaque white within a day and should be removed immediately to prevent fungal growth from spreading to viable eggs.

Hatching typically occurs within 24 to 48 hours at optimal temperatures. The newly emerged fry are extremely small and will initially rest on the bottom of the tank or cling to plant surfaces. Do not feed them until they have fully absorbed their yolk sac, which usually takes an additional day or two. Breeding Tank Setup

A dedicated breeding tank produces far better results than attempting to spawn Kuhli Loaches in a community aquarium. The breeding tank should be at least fifteen to twenty gallons to accommodate a group of six to eight adults comfortably, with fine sand substrate, abundant hiding spots, and a generous layer of floating plants such as water sprite, duckweed, or water lettuce.

Floating plants serve a dual purpose in the breeding setup. They provide the sheltered surface environment where eggs are typically deposited, and they create the dim, shaded conditions that Kuhli Loaches prefer. The roots of floating plants are particularly important, as the adhesive eggs attach to these dangling root structures during spawning. Without floating plants, eggs may fall to the substrate where they are more difficult to locate and more vulnerable to consumption by the adults.

The breeding tank should use a sponge filter exclusively, as hang-on-back filters and canister filters can create suction strong enough to pull in eggs and fry. The sponge filter provides adequate biological filtration while posing no mechanical risk to eggs or hatchlings. Keep the water movement gentle and the surface calm to avoid dislodging eggs from their attachment points.

Lighting should be subdued, with no more than six to eight hours of low-intensity light per day. A timer ensures consistency, which is important for the hormonal rhythms that influence reproductive behavior. If the tank is in a room with ambient daylight, covering the sides and back with dark paper or a tank background can help maintain the low-light conditions that promote spawning confidence.

Post-Spawning Care

After a successful spawning event, the adult Kuhli Loaches should be returned to their main aquarium or separated from the egg-containing area of the breeding tank. This prevents egg predation and allows the keeper to focus on incubation conditions without worrying about the adults disturbing or consuming the eggs. The adults show no interest in caring for eggs or fry and will readily eat both.

The breeding adults may appear slightly thinner and less active in the days following spawning, which is normal. Females in particular may look visibly leaner after releasing their eggs. Resume a high-quality, protein-rich diet to help the adults recover their body condition. Spawning is physically demanding, and proper post-spawning nutrition supports recovery and prepares the fish for potential future breeding cycles.

It is not advisable to attempt to induce spawning again immediately after a successful event. Allow at least four to six weeks of rest and reconditioning before introducing spawning triggers again. Repeated spawning without adequate recovery time can stress the fish and reduce egg quality and viability in subsequent clutches.

Keep detailed records of each spawning attempt, including the conditions that triggered spawning, the number of eggs produced, fertilization rates, and hatch rates. This information is valuable for refining your approach over time and for contributing to the broader community knowledge base about breeding this challenging species in captivity. Successful Kuhli Loach breeders are relatively rare, and shared experience benefits all who attempt it.

Responsible Breeding Considerations

Before embarking on a Kuhli Loach breeding project, consider the practical realities of raising and rehoming the resulting fry. A successful hatch can produce dozens of tiny fry, each requiring weeks of intensive care, dedicated tank space, and specialized feeding before they reach a size suitable for sale or adoption. Ensure you have the resources, time, and tank capacity to commit to raising the fry responsibly before attempting to breed.

The demand for captive-bred Kuhli Loaches in the aquarium hobby is strong, as the majority of commercially available specimens are wild-caught from Southeast Asian habitats. Captive breeding efforts contribute positively to the hobby by reducing pressure on wild populations and producing fish that are often healthier and better adapted to aquarium conditions than their wild-caught counterparts. Responsible breeders play a meaningful conservation role.

If you are successful in raising juvenile Kuhli Loaches, seek out responsible rehoming options through local aquarium clubs, reputable fish stores, and online hobbyist communities. Providing accurate care information to new owners helps ensure that your captive-bred loaches continue to receive appropriate care throughout their long lives. Selling or giving away fish without basic care guidance does a disservice to both the fish and the new keeper.

Finally, approach breeding with realistic expectations. Kuhli Loach breeding is unpredictable, and many experienced keepers report numerous failed attempts before achieving a successful spawn and rearing. Patience, careful observation, and a willingness to learn from each attempt are the hallmarks of a responsible breeder. The difficulty of the endeavor makes success all the more rewarding when it does occur.
